Output 3dac24442739fc3c665be6edccba62639b2952ce426da20f7b1d7c7c99cdb993:0

value
78840
script pubkey
OP_0 OP_PUSHBYTES_20 007396856e80f51aa45aa963bc5552ee0b0f1e32
address
bc1qqpeedptwsr634fz6493mc42jac9s783j924ee8
transaction
3dac24442739fc3c665be6edccba62639b2952ce426da20f7b1d7c7c99cdb993
confirmations
117448
spent
true